Sprites are back in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 3 with new powers and abilities. Sprites first appeared in Fortnite Chapter 6 Season 1, and they acted as a supportive item. In Chapter 7 Season 3, there are a bunch of new sprites, which means there are a ton of new powers and abilities to use.

However, with so many sprites, it can be hard to remember what each sprite does. Below we've listed all the sprites in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 3 along with everything you need to know about sprites.


All sprites in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 3

There are currently 16 sprites to find in Fortnite Chapter 7 Season 3, which means 16 different powers and abilities at your disposal.

Sprites also have a chance to spawn in different variants, which provide extra effects:

  • Gold: Gain 3x bonus XP from eliminations
  • Gummy: Gain 20% more Sprite Dust upon extraction
  • Galaxy: Gain 30% more ammo when looting

Below, we've listed all 16 sprites along with their abilities, appearance, and location.

Sprite

Ability

Location

The Earth Sprite, a green creature with a wooden mask, from Fortnite.

Earth Sprite

You can find additional rare items in chests.

Any chest or areas with lots of trees

A Fire Sprite, a orange creature with a fiery hair, from Fortnite.

Fire Sprite

Create a fiery burst after dealing damage to enemies.

Any chest or urban areas

A Water Sprite, a blue creature full of liquid, from Fortnite.

Water Sprite

Replenish your shield when you're in water.

Any chest or around water

A Duck Sprite, a rectangular creature with the face of a duck wearing sunglasses, from Fortnite.

Duck Sprite

Emote or jam to replenish your shield.

Any chest or Cluster Coast

A Ghost Sprite, a pink creature wearing a blanket over its head, from Fortnite.

Ghost Sprite

Grant a cloak after you reload.

Found wandering around the map at night.

A Demon Sprite, a molten creature with horns wearing a collar, from Fortnite.

Demon Sprite

Siphon health and shields after you eliminate an opponent.

Sprite chests

A King Sprite, a black creature with a skull mask and a crown, from Fortnite.

King Sprite

Increase your pickaxe's damage.

Sprite chests

A Dream Sprite, a creature that looks like a pillow, from Fortnite.

Dream Sprite

Gain a random item at each level, and earn legendary loot at max level.

Sprite chests

A Punk Sprite, a black creature with a mohawk wearing a leather jacket, from Fortnite.

Punk Sprite

Has a chance to give you infinite ammo at level 5.

Sprite chests

A Zero Point Sprite, a black creature with pink cracks across its body, from Fortnite.

Zero Point Sprite

Spawn a Shield Bubble Jr. when you use a healing item on yourself.

Sprite chests

A Burnt Peanut Sprite, a creature with the skin of a peanut and a propeller hat, from Fortnite.

Burnt Peanut Sprite

Find more loot when eliminating players.

Sprite chests

A Striker Sprite, a creature with a soccer/football as a head and wearing a soccer/football kit, from Fortnite.

Striker Sprite

Gain Overdrive when you mantle or hurdle.

Score a goal at the soccer field

A Fishy Sprite, an orange creature with a fish face and a hat, from Fortnite.

Fishy Sprite

Increase your swim speed, and gain a movement speed boost when you take damage.

Sprite chests

An Aura Sprite, a mysterious creature wearing a hooded cloak, from Fortnite.

Aura Sprite

Gain a Shock Rock charge when you after you deal damage to enemies.

Sprite chests

A Boss Sprite, a red creature with a black skull mask and three horns, from Fortnite.

Boss Sprite

Increases your max HP and shield.

Chance to spawn after defeating a boss

A Grim Reaper Sprite, a creature wearing a skull mask and a black cloak, from Fortnite.

Grim Reaper Sprite

Marks players who attack you for a short period of time.

Sprite chests
